哈喽,大家好呀,欢迎走进体检知音的网站,说实在的啊现在体检也越来越重要,不少的朋友也因为体检不合格导致了和心仪的工作失之交臂,担心不合格可以找体检知音帮忙处理一下,关于c语言doublefloat、以及c语言double和int区别的知识点,小编会在本文中详细的给大家介绍到,也希望能够帮助到大家的

本文目录一览:

c语言中double和float它们存储时分别占据多大的内存空间?

1、long int(长整数型)的存储空间大小为4个字节,float(单精度型)的存储空间大小为4个字节,double(双精度型)的存储空间大小为8个字节。

c语言doublefloat(c语言double和int区别)
(图片来源网络,侵删)

2、答案选D。double、float都是浮点型。double(双精度型)比float(单精度型)存的数据更准确些,占的空间也更大。所以选D。

3、【答案】:C 在C语言中各种数据类型在内存中所占的字节数与机器的位数有关,16位机中,若int类型占2个字节,则float类型数据占4个字节,double类型数据占8个字节。

c语言doublefloat(c语言double和int区别)
(图片来源网络,侵删)

4、c语言double和float区别有精度不一样,float是单精度,double是双精度,表示小数的范围不一样,double能表示的范围比float大,double在内存中,占8个字节,float在内存中,占4个字节。

5、一个数字在C语言中是8个字节,以int类型、float类型和double类型来表示。int类型占用2字节内存,表示整数,数据范围在-2^31~2^31-1(-2147483648~2147483647)之间。

c语言doublefloat(c语言double和int区别)
(图片来源网络,侵删)

C语言中double和float的格式是什么样的?

1、双精度浮点型数据用%lf输出。因为double是8个字节的,float是4个字节的,%f 的格式就是4个字节的,而 %lf 就是8个字节的。

2、输入时float 用 %f, double 用 %lf, 这是约定(规定)。数据可以用定点格式,也可以 E 格式。输出float 用 %f, double 可以用 %lf, 也可以用 %f, 这将按默认 定点格式输出。

3、C语言中用于描述小数的数据类型是float和double,float类型表示单精度浮点数,double表示双精度浮点数。C语言中浮点数常量有两种表示方式:定点表示:(必须有小数点)如:0.123,.123,120。

c语言中int类型float类型double类型变量做加减运算结果是什么类型...

c语言中整型和浮点型混合运算的结果为double型(双精度浮点类型)。

double---float ↑ long ↑ unsigned ↑ int--char、short 在做运算的时候,自左向右的方向是由编译系统自己完成而且一定完成的转换。也就是char和int做运算结果一定是int类型的。

float,不同类型的数进行运算会转换为两者之间精度高的。如果不管啥都转为double没有必要,也会增加运算时间。

C语言中什么时候用float定义,什么时候用double定义

1、定义小数的情况,精度要求高的话用double(8个字节),精度要求低的话用float(4个字节)。

2、如果是一段程序,看下面调用的时候,=右边是什么类型,就用什么。如果不是,看需要什么,需要整数,就用int。计算结果有小数,就用float或double,至于这两个小数,则看小数位数,位数少用float。

3、区别在于可存储的数据范围不同,double 和 float 的区别是double精度高,有效数字16位,float精度7位。

4、分为两种:一种浮点单精度类型,***用4字节存贮,用float定义。另一种是双精度类型,***用8字节存贮,用double定义。

5、例如圆周率1415926535这个数字,如果用float来表示,最多只能精确到小数点后面的6位。而double大约能精确到小数点后面的15位左右,具体精确到几位,跟所用的编译器有关,但是各个编辑器编译器之间,也是相差不大的。

6、需要声明变量或定义函数的返回值类型,或需要类型强制转换时,会用到该数据类型。double是计算机使用的一种资料型别。比起单精度浮点数(float),double使用 64 位(8字节)来储存一个浮点数,会更加精确数字。

以上就是关于c语言doublefloat和c语言double和int区别的简单介绍,还有要补充的,大家一定要关注我们,欢迎有问题咨询体检知音。